The stretching was going all throughout Week 4 and into Week 5. One plant has reached 32" tall from where it sprouted and the other has reached 28" tall. Both plants are starting to show trichomes, the taller one more so. Feeding has been every other watering which I've found to be every 3-4 days. I'll be out of town starting on 02/03/2024 and coming back on 02/16/2024 and have asked my friend to stop in and water/feed when the plants need it. If everything goes well, I'm going to be excited to see how these girls have progressed in the 2 weeks I am gone.

Day 57 from seed. 8 full weeks in. 1st day if week 9. Stretch is calming down I can tell because of how many bud sites are forming. Every arm above the net should have full thick colas. I'll trim and lollipop after this last week of stretch. The last watering was ph water. And the best 3 days will be as well, then I'll swap to beasty blooms.

Both the girls are doing very well and are continuing to stretch. No problems at all from either one of the plants. They deff started sprouting there pistols and where Alaskan purple fell behind in veg, she is now ahead in the flowering stage. The bottom leaves shrivelled which I am aware this will happen during this stage so I cut them off and there is a little nutes burm on Alaskan purple so the next two feedings will be with distilled water with pH of 6.5.

She's really frosting up and producing quite the smell! Definitely a lot smellier than my first grow which I appreciate :) One thing I've done is kept the light much lower than usual and while it's creating issues with temp it seems to be helping the budsites grow faster. I think it's also helped with her not stretching as much, especially that main cola which is still 5" higher than the rest of the budsites (better than my first grow where main cola was 8-9" taller). Wish I had more space, looking into a 24x24x48 tent. Happy growing everyone!!😊
